Output e683a1a90c171cd866cfd1741a426fe44ec8c4f5e6e7f6f13d2544e003a1f928:1

value
3100000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42dd742b129c157b41d62aa7ba7c810f970f5d56 OP_EQUALVERIFY OP_CHECKSIG
address
176YtYHNCM9Qxi3HoaSmrq39pbezeKtFz8
transaction
e683a1a90c171cd866cfd1741a426fe44ec8c4f5e6e7f6f13d2544e003a1f928
spent
true